Assay Detail

CHEMBL5525872

Review assay metadata, readout intent, target linkage, and publication context from the same page.

Binding
Positive allosteric modulation of GCase in human Fibroblast cells using GBA1-FQ2 as substrate preincubated for 24 hrs followed by substrate addition and measured after 3 hrs by Hoechst 33342 staining based imaging analysis
